docs(bash): reframe stdin/env — the scrub is the security control, not a trust boundary

Address review: the "trusted-plugin surface" framing overstated the security
story. A model driving the `bash` tool already has equivalent power to set env
vars and feed stdin through ordinary shell syntax (`FOO=bar cmd`, heredocs), so
the `env`/`stdin` seam fields grant it no new capability — and they cannot
exfiltrate the harness's ambient credentials, because the credential SCRUB in
dsh-bash-local (which strips *KEY*/*SECRET*/*TOKEN* from process.env before the
child sees it) is the actual control, and it works regardless of these fields
(tool-call args are static JSON, never shell-evaluated).

So drop the "dangerous / trusted-plugin boundary" language across the RFC, the
three bash-package READMEs, the bash/src/types.ts JSDoc, and docs/bash.md (both
the type-equiv blocks — kept 1:1 with source — and the prose). The reality that
remains: the `bash` tool doesn't EXPOSE env/stdin as parameters because they'd
be redundant with shell syntax; the fields exist for in-process plugins (the
hooks bridges) to pass a JSON payload + CLAUDE_* vars cleanly. The guard test is
kept but reframed: it catches a future `...args` spread that would silently
forward model input into the post-scrub env merge, NOT a trust wall. No code or
behavior change.
